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Wick, is a fresh month, with an average temperature varying between 7.9°C (46.2°F) and 10.3°C (50.5°F).

Temperature

Wick, United Kingdom, marks the onset of May with an average high-temperature of a cool 10.3°C (50.5°F), subtly divergent from April's 8.6°C (47.5°F). Nights in May showcase an average temperature of 7.9°C (46.2°F), slightly cooler than the daytime.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in May is 81%.

Rainfall

In Wick, in May, during 18.2 rainfall days, 42mm (1.65") of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Wick, United Kingdom, there are 224.1 rainfall days, and 528mm (20.79")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

In Wick, United Kingdom, snow does not fall in May through October.

Sea temperature

In Wick, the average seawater temperature in May is 9.4°C (48.9°F).
Note: Swimming in 9.4°C (48.9°F) is deemed hazardous. Exposure to temperatures below 10°C (50°F) leads to immediate severe cold shock and hyperventilation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in May in Wick is 16h and 50min.
On the first day of May in Wick, sunrise is at 5:15 am and sunset at 9:02 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 4:15 am and sunset at 10:04 pm BST.

Sunshine

In May, the average sunshine in Wick, United Kingdom, is 7.4h.

UV index

In Wick, the average daily maximum UV index in May is 3.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ium health hazard from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the average person.
